Director of Farm Operations

Westbrook, ME

Position Summary: 

The Director of Farm Operations is responsible for all production and growing related activities in the farm. This includes leading and managing all growing, production, logistics, food safety, and worker safety systems and practices, as well as the leadership and management  of the people within the farm. The purpose of the Farm Manager is to direct and manage the farm’s overall operational activities, to develop and implement effective operations programs, to ensure worker safety, system efficiency, and product quality, and to attract, develop and retain talent in order to achieve established operational and financial objectives.
